Output 584a61993c405a6665a79c90b9ba04d0e5352d1b1348bc7a2172057a264e4af9:9

value
23418032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ce690d32bb7d26d08467b6a98a1d5cc796b8e5b OP_EQUAL
address
MEumnzkaHpUSaNuXtZSTuuiXNqP7bSs8Wr
transaction
584a61993c405a6665a79c90b9ba04d0e5352d1b1348bc7a2172057a264e4af9
spent
true